KNIME (Telaffuz/naɪm/) ismi Konstanz Information Miner yani Konstanz Bilgi Madencisinin kısaltmasından oluşmuştur. KNIME açık kaynak ve çapraz platform veri analizi, raporlama, entegrasyon platformudur. KNIME, modüler veri hattı konsepti aracılığıyla makine öğrenimi ve veri madenciliği için çeşitli bileşenleri içerir ve bu araçlara "node" denir. Görselleştirme, modelleme ve veri analizi için (ETL) temel veri önişleme nodelarını bir kullanıcı grafik arabiriminde herhangi bir kod yazmadan kullanılmasını sağlar.

KNIME - Açık Analiz Platformu
Knime Logosu
Geliştirici(ler)KNIME.com AG
Güncel sürüm4.1.3 / 13/05/2020
Programlama diliJava
İşletim sistemiLinux, OS X, Windows
Platformçapraz platform
Erişilebilirlik2 dil
Diller listesi
LisansGPL
Resmî sitesihttps://www.knime.org
Kod deposu Bunu Vikiveri'de düzenleyin

KNIME 2006 yılından beri ilaç araştırmalarında[1] CRM analizlerinde, iş zekası ve finansal uygulamalarda kullanılmaktadır.

Tarihi değiştir

KNIME geliştirilmeye Ocak 2004'te University of Konstanz'daki bir yazılım takımının mülkiyetinde başladı. Michael Berthold'ın başındaki özgün geliştirici ekibi silikon vadisindeki ilaç endüstrisi yazılım sağlayan bir firmadan geldi. İlk hedefleri herhangi bir alana odaklanmayan farklı veri yükleme, işleme, dönüşüm analizi ve görsel araştırma modüllerinin kolay entegrasyon için izin verilen bir modüler yüksek ölçeklenebilir ve açık veri işlem platformu oluşturmaktı. Platform, integrasyon analizi ve diğer veri işleme projelerine hizmet verecek işbirliği ve araştırma platformu şeklinde tasarlandı. 2006'da KNIME'ın ilk sürümü çıktı ve birçok ilaç şirketi KNIME kullanmaya, yaşam bilimciler kendi araçlarını KNIME'a eklemeye başladı.[2][3][4][5][6] Sonraki yıl Alman bir dergide yayınlana makale[7] sonrasında başka alandaki kullanıclar gemiye katıldı.[8][9] 2012 itibarıyla KNIME, yalnızca yaşam bilimleri alanında değil, bankalar, yayıncılar, otomobil üreticileri, telekomünikasyon şirketleri, danışmanlık firmaları ve diğer ülkelerdeki 15.000'den fazla gerçek kullanıcı tarafından (indirme sayısıdeğil ancak kullanıcılar tarafından düzenli olarak güncelleme alan kişi sayısıdır) kullanmaktadır. Çeşitli diğer sektörlerde değil, aynı zamanda dünya çapında çok sayıda araştırma grubunda yer almaktadır. Firmanın merkezi zürih olmakla birlikte, silikon vadisi ve Berlin'de ofisleri bulunmaktadır.[10]

Yapısı değiştir

KNIME kullanıcıların görsel olarak veri akışları (veya hatları) oluşturmalarını, seçilen veya tüm analizleri adımlarının gerçekleştirlmesini daha sonra modelleri, sonuçları ve etkileşimli görünümlerin incelenmesini sağlar. KNIME Java ile yazılmış ve Eclipse tabanlı kurulmuştur ve ek işlevsellik sağlayan eklentileri eklemek için uzantı mekanizmasını kullanmaktadır. Çekirdek sürüm zaten veri entegrasyonu (Dosya giriş / çıkışı, JDBC ile tüm yaygın veritabanı yönetim sistemlerini destekleyen veritabanı düğümleri), veri dönüşümü (filtre, dönüştürücü, birleştirici) yanı sıra veri analizi ve görselleştirme için yaygın olarak kullanılan yöntemler için yüzlerce modül içermektedir. Ücretsiz Rapor Tasarımcısı uzantısıyla, KNIME iş akışları, veri kümelerinden doc, ppt, xls, pdf ve diğerleri gibi belge formatlarına rapor şablonları oluşturabilmektedir. KNIME'in diğer yetenekleri şunlardır:

  • KNIME'ın çekirdek mimarisi, yalnızca mevcut sabit disk alanı ile sınırlı olan büyük verilerin işlenmesine izin verir (diğer açık kaynak veri analiz araçlarının çoğu ana bellekte çalışır ve bu nedenle mevcut RAM ile sınırlıdır). Örneğin. KNIME, 300 milyon müşteri adresinin, 20 milyon hücre görüntüsünün ve 10 milyon moleküler yapıların analiz edilmesini sağlar.
  • KNIME eklentileri Metin madenciliği, Resim madenciliği ve zaman serileri analizi yöntemlerinin entegrasyonunu sağlar.
  • KNIME, çeşitli diğer açık kaynak projelerini destekler, örneğin; Weka makina öğrenme algoritmaları, the statistics package R project, LIBSVM, JFreeChart, ImageJ, the Chemistry Development Kit.[11]
  • KNIME bir Java projesi olmasına karşın JavaScriptPythonPerl dillerinde fonksiyon çevirici (wrapper) yazmayı destekler.

Lisans değiştir

Sürüm 2.1'den itibaren, KNIME, GPLv3 altında, başkalarının patentli uzantıları eklemek için iyi tanımlanmış node API'sini kullanmasına izin veren bir istisna ile yayınlanır.

Kaynakça değiştir

  1. ^ Tiwari, Abhishek; Sekhar, Arvind K.T. (October 2007). "Workflow based framework for life science informatics". Computational Biology and Chemistry31 (5-6): 305–319. doi:10.1016/j.compbiolchem.2007.08.009
  2. ^ "ChemAxon". 17 Temmuz 2011 tarihinde kaynağından arşivlendi. Erişim tarihi: 1 Mayıs 2017. 
  3. ^ "Schrödinger". 25 Eylül 2009 tarihinde kaynağından arşivlendi. Erişim tarihi: 1 Mayıs 2017. 
  4. ^ Tripos, Inc. 17 Temmuz 2011 tarihinde Wayback Machine sitesinde arşivlendi. 2011-07-17 at the Wayback Machine.
  5. ^ "NovaMechanics Ltd". 30 Aralık 2016 tarihinde kaynağından arşivlendi. Erişim tarihi: 1 Mayıs 2017. 
  6. ^ "Treweren Consultants". 24 Nisan 2017 tarihinde kaynağından arşivlendi. Erişim tarihi: 1 Mayıs 2017. 
  7. ^ Datenbank-Mosaik Data Mining oder die Kunst, sich aus Millionen Datensätzen ein Bild zu machen, c't 20/2006, S. 164ff, Heise Verlag.
  8. ^ "Forum auf der KNIME Webseite". 26 Nisan 2017 tarihinde kaynağından arşivlendi. Erişim tarihi: 1 Mayıs 2017. 
  9. ^ "Pervasive". 29 Ağustos 2010 tarihinde kaynağından arşivlendi. Erişim tarihi: 1 Mayıs 2017. 
  10. ^ "About KNIME". 26 Nisan 2017 tarihinde kaynağından arşivlendi. Erişim tarihi: 1 Mayıs 2017. 
  11. ^ Beisken, S.; Meinl, T.; Wiswedel, B.; De Figueiredo, L. F.; Berthold, M.; Steinbeck, C. (2013). "KNIME-CDK: Workflow-driven Cheminformatics"BMC Bioinformatics14: 257. doi:10.1186/1471-2105-14-257PMC 3765822 . PMID 24103053 1 Aralık 2017 tarihinde Wayback Machine sitesinde arşivlendi..

Ek Bağlantılar değiştir